BRIGHTON & HOVE CITY COUNCIL

ROAD TRAFFIC REGULATION ACT 1984

NOTICE is hereby given that Brighton & Hove City Council ("the Council") has on 10 July 2024 made the Orders named below under the relevant sections of the Road Traffic Regulation Act 1984 as amended which when they come into operation on 15 July 2024 will introduce the following:

BRIGHTON & HOVE (SPEED LIMIT)

CONSOLIDATION ORDER 2016 AMENDMENT ORDER NO.2 2024 (REF: TRO-13A-2024)

Introduce a 20mph speed limit in Magpie Way and Swallows Rise

BRIGHTON & HOVE OUTER AREAS (WAITING, LOADING AND PARKING) AND CYCLE LANES CONSOLIDATION ORDER 2024 AMENDMENT ORDER NO.2 2024 (REF: TRO-13B-2024)

Extend the length of double yellow line in Swallows Rise at its junction with Overdown Rise

A copy of this Notice, the Orders as made and a statement of the Council's reasons for making the Orders may be seen online at www.brighton-hove.gov.uk/current-tros

Any person who wishes to question the validity of the Orders or of any of their provisions on the grounds that it or they are not within the powers conferred by the Act, or that any requirements of the Act or of any instrument made under it have not been complied with may, within six weeks from the date on which the Orders were made, apply to the High Court for that purpose.
